Overview: Understanding the Probiotic Universe

Probiotics are defined by the World Health Organization as “live microorganisms which, when administered in adequate amounts, confer a health benefit on the host.” In simpler terms, they are beneficial bacteria and yeasts that, when consumed, aim to supplement or support the existing communities of microbes living in your body, primarily in your gut. This internal ecosystem, known as the gut microbiota, is now understood to be a critical player in far more than just digestion; it’s intricately linked to immune function, mental health, metabolism, and more.

The concept of consuming live bacteria for health is not new. Fermented foods like yogurt, kefir, sauerkraut, kimchi, and kombucha have been dietary staples in cultures worldwide for millennia, acting as natural sources of probiotics. Modern probiotic supplements, however, concentrate and standardize these microorganisms into capsules, powders, gummies, and liquids. They are typically categorized by their genus, species, and strain—a crucial detail, as health effects are often strain-specific. Common genera include Lactobacillus and Bifidobacterium, but many others like Saccharomyces boulardii (a beneficial yeast) are also widely used.

The Gut Microbiota: The Foundation of Health

To understand probiotics, one must first appreciate the environment they are designed to influence. The human gut is home to trillions of microorganisms, comprising thousands of different species. This is a complex, dynamic community where balance is key. Factors like diet, stress, antibiotics, illness, and aging can disrupt this balance, potentially leading to a state of “dysbiosis,” which is associated with various health issues. Probiotics are theorized to act as supportive reinforcements, helping to restore equilibrium, crowd out potentially harmful pathogens, and support the gut lining.

Key Benefits: What Can Probiotics Realistically Do?

The claims surrounding probiotics are vast, but scientific support varies in strength. It’s important to distinguish between well-established benefits, promising areas of research, and overhyped marketing.

Well-Supported Benefits

  • Managing Antibiotic-Associated Diarrhea: This is one of the most robustly proven uses for specific probiotic strains. Antibiotics, while life-saving, can decimate the gut’s bacterial communities, leading to diarrhea. Probiotics, particularly Saccharomyces boulardii and certain Lactobacillus and Bifidobacterium strains, have been shown to significantly reduce the risk and duration of this condition when taken during and after a course of antibiotics.
  • Improving Symptoms of Irritable Bowel Syndrome (IBS): For many individuals with IBS, certain probiotic strains can help alleviate global symptoms like bloating, gas, abdominal pain, and irregular bowel movements. The effects are often modest and strain-dependent, but they offer a valuable non-pharmaceutical management tool.
  • Supporting General Digestive Regularity: Probiotics can help regulate transit time and improve stool consistency in some people, aiding with both occasional constipation and diarrhea.

Areas of Promising Research

  • Immune System Modulation: Given that a significant portion of the immune system resides in the gut, probiotics may help enhance immune response and reduce the incidence or severity of common infections like the common cold. The evidence is encouraging but not yet definitive for the general population.
  • Mental Health (The Gut-Brain Axis): This is a frontier area of science. Early research suggests specific probiotic strains, often called “psychobiotics,” may have a role in managing symptoms of anxiety, depression, and stress by influencing communication along the gut-brain axis via the vagus nerve and neurotransmitter production.
  • Skin Health: Some studies link probiotic use to improvements in conditions like eczema (atopic dermatitis), especially in children, and possibly acne, through systemic anti-inflammatory effects.
  • Vaginal Health: Specific strains, notably Lactobacillus rhamnosus GR-1 and Lactobacillus reuteri RC-14, have been studied for preventing and managing bacterial vaginosis and urinary tract infections by maintaining a healthy vaginal microbiota.

Important Caveats

It is critical to manage expectations. Probiotics are not a magic bullet or a substitute for a healthy diet and lifestyle. Their effects are often subtle, can take weeks to manifest, and are highly individualized based on a person’s unique starting microbiota. What works remarkably for one person may have no effect on another.

How It Works: The Mechanisms of Action

Probiotics don’t permanently colonize the gut in most cases; rather, they exert their benefits through transient mechanisms during their passage. Key modes of action include:

  • Competitive Exclusion: Beneficial bacteria compete with pathogenic (harmful) bacteria for space and nutrients on the gut lining, making it harder for the bad actors to establish themselves.
  • Production of Antimicrobial Substances: Many probiotic strains produce substances like bacteriocins and short-chain fatty acids (e.g., butyrate) that directly inhibit the growth of harmful microbes.
  • Strengthening the Gut Barrier: They can support the production of proteins that tighten the junctions between intestinal cells, enhancing the gut’s barrier function and reducing “leaky gut” potential.
  • Immune System Interaction: Probiotics communicate with immune cells in the gut-associated lymphoid tissue (GALT), helping to modulate inflammatory responses and promote a balanced immune state.
  • Enzymatic Activity: They aid in the digestion of certain foods and the production of vitamins like B vitamins and Vitamin K.

Who Should Use It? Identifying the Right Candidates

Probiotics are not a one-size-fits-all solution. They may be particularly beneficial for:

  • Individuals Taking or Recently Finished Antibiotics: This is the clearest indication. A probiotic can help protect the gut microbiota and prevent diarrhea.
  • People with Digestive Complaints: Those diagnosed with IBS, or who experience frequent bloating, gas, or irregularity, may find targeted probiotic strains helpful.
  • Those Seeking General Digestive & Immune Support: Healthy individuals looking to proactively support their gut health, especially during times of stress, travel, or dietary changes.
  • People with Specific Conditions Under Guidance: Individuals with conditions like eczema, minor mood issues, or recurrent vaginal infections may benefit, but should consult a healthcare provider to select the right strain.

Who Should Be Cautious or Avoid? People with severe acute pancreatitis, those who are critically ill, individuals with compromised immune systems (e.g., from HIV/AIDS, cancer treatment, or organ transplants), and those with central venous catheters should only use probiotics under strict medical supervision due to a small risk of systemic infection.

Dosage & Safety: A Practical Guide to Use

Selecting a Quality Product

With no universal regulatory standard, choosing a reliable probiotic is paramount. Look for:

  1. Strain Specificity: The label should list the full genus, species, and strain (e.g., Lactobacillus rhamnosus GG).
  2. Colony Forming Units (CFUs): This indicates the number of live microbes. More is not always better; a range of 1-10 billion CFUs is common for maintenance, while 10-50+ billion may be used for specific therapeutic purposes.
  3. Viability Guarantee: The product should guarantee the number of live CFUs at the time of expiration, not just at manufacture.
  4. Third-Party Testing: Seek brands that use independent labs (like USP, NSF, or ConsumerLab) to verify purity, potency, and label claims.
  5. Proper Storage: Note if the product requires refrigeration to maintain stability.

Dosage and Administration

There is no standard dose. Follow the dosage on the product label, which is based on the studied amounts for the included strains. Consistency is key—probiotics need to be taken daily for effects to build and be maintained. They can be taken with or without food, though some evidence suggests taking them with a meal (especially one containing some fat) may improve survival through stomach acid. When taking antibiotics, space your probiotic dose at least 2-3 hours apart from your antibiotic dose.

Safety and Side Effects

For the vast majority, probiotics are extremely safe. The most common side effects are minor and temporary digestive symptoms like gas or bloating, which often subside as the body adjusts. Starting with a lower dose and gradually increasing can mitigate this. As noted earlier, those with serious underlying health conditions should consult a doctor. There is also a theoretical risk of the bacteria or yeast entering the bloodstream (bacteremia/fungemia), but this is exceedingly rare in healthy people.
